The QAM (Quadrature Amplitude Modulation) digital receiver market is currently defined by a critical transition from legacy MPEG-2 to modern MPEG-4 (H.264/H.265) encoding, driven by cable operators' need for bandwidth efficiency Alibaba. While the global market is projected to reach $27.4 billion by 2034, the fastest growth is seen in the IPTV segment (6.8% CAGR) as hybrid delivery models become the standard Dataintelo.

Key Market Trends & Consumer Insights

* The "Clear QAM" Gap: A significant consumer pain point is the encryption of signals by major providers (e.g., Xfinity, Spectrum), which limits standalone QAM receivers to unencrypted "Clear QAM" signals typically found in hospitality, MDUs, and municipal systems Alibaba.

* Infrastructure Shift: 78% of US markets have already adopted advanced transmission standards like ATSC 3.0, pushing a replacement cycle for receivers capable of handling higher-order modulation like 256-QAM for HD content OpenprIeee.

* Feature Evolution: Demand is surging for Hybrid Receivers that combine traditional QAM tuners with broadband IPTV apps, often featuring 4K/8K resolution, HDMI 2.1, and AI-driven voice control Dataintelo.

* Regional Strength: The Asia-Pacific region holds over 42% of the market share, largely due to government-mandated digital migration and concentrated manufacturing hubs Dataintelo.

Product Highlights & Sourcing Guide

Sourcing options range from low-cost consumer set-top boxes ($7–$35) to professional CATV headend receivers ($799–$1,095) AlibabaAlibaba.

* Professional/Commercial: Rack-mounted IRDs (Integrated Receiver Decoders) for hotel and cable headends often feature multi-standard support (DVB-C, QAM, ISDB-T) and CI slots for decryption AlibabaAlibaba.

* Consumer Hybrid Boxes: Modern smart TV boxes now integrate 5G Wi-Fi and 4K capability, though buyers must verify specific QAM tuner inclusion as many focus purely on OTT streaming AlibabaAlibaba.

* Decoding Standards: For future-proofing, look for H.265 (HEVC) support, which provides better compression than H.264 and is increasingly used for 4K QAM broadcasts Alibaba.
